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Beira | Luzerne-Dickmaulrüßler |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Tier) | Animalia (Tier)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Arthropoda (Gliederfüßer) |
| Class | Mammalia (Säugetiere) | Insecta (Insekten) |
| Order | Artiodactyla (Paarhufer) | Coleoptera (Käfer) |
| Family | Bovidae (Bovids) | Curculionidae |
| Genus | Dorcatragus | Otiorhynchus |
| Species | Dorcatragus megalotis | Otiorhynchus ligustici |
